Python创建文件和追加文件内容实例


Posted in Python onOctober 21, 2014

一、用Python创建一个新文件,内容是从0到9的整数, 每个数字占一行:

#python 

>>>f=open('f.txt','w')    # r只读,w可写,a追加

>>>for i in range(0,10):f.write(str(i)+'\n')

.  .  .

>>> f.close()

二、文件内容追加,从0到9的10个随机整数:

#python

>>>import random

>>>f=open('f.txt','a')

>>>for i in range(0,10):f.write(str(random.randint(0,9)))

.  .  .

>>>f.write('\n')

>>>f.close()

三、文件内容追加,从0到9的随机整数, 10个数字一行,共10行:

#python

>>> import random

>>> f=open('f.txt','a')

>>> for i in range(0,10):

.  .  .     for i in range(0,10):f.write(str(random.randint(0,9)))  

.  .  .     f.write('\n')     

.  .  .

>>> f.close()

四、把标准输出定向到文件:

#python

>>> import sys

>>> sys.stdout = open("stdout.txt", "w")

例子:
查看22端口情况,并将结果写入a.txt
 #!/usr/bin/python

#coding=utf-8

import os

import time

import sys

f=open('a.txt','a')

f.write(os.popen('netstat -nltp | grep 22').read())

f.close()
Python 相关文章推荐
Python模块搜索概念介绍及模块安装方法介绍
Jun 03 Python
PHP实现发送和接收JSON请求
Jun 07 Python
在python中获取div的文本内容并和想定结果进行对比详解
Jan 02 Python
python三引号输出方法
Feb 27 Python
Python读取xlsx文件的实现方法
Jul 04 Python
python3实现斐波那契数列(4种方法)
Jul 15 Python
python实现高斯投影正反算方式
Jan 17 Python
解决Keras 与 Tensorflow 版本之间的兼容性问题
Feb 07 Python
Pycharm远程连接服务器并实现代码同步上传更新功能
Feb 25 Python
Python基于类路径字符串获取静态属性
Mar 12 Python
PyQt5实现仿QQ贴边隐藏功能的实例代码
May 24 Python
Python学习开发之图形用户界面详解
Aug 23 Python
python3生成随机数实例
Oct 20 #Python
Python入门篇之面向对象
Oct 20 #Python
Python入门篇之数字
Oct 20 #Python
Python入门篇之正则表达式
Oct 20 #Python
Python入门篇之文件
Oct 20 #Python
Python入门篇之函数
Oct 20 #Python
Python入门篇之条件、循环
Oct 17 #Python
You might like
BBS(php & mysql)完整版(八)
2006/10/09 PHP
php生成扇形比例图实例
2013/11/06 PHP
php图片缩放实现方法
2014/02/20 PHP
PHP随手笔记整理之PHP脚本和JAVA连接mysql数据库
2015/11/25 PHP
Yii1.1中通过Sql查询进行的分页操作方法
2017/03/16 PHP
phpstorm 配置xdebug的示例代码
2019/03/31 PHP
Javascript实例教程(19) 使用HoTMetal(2)
2006/12/23 Javascript
用客户端js实现带省略号的分页
2013/04/27 Javascript
getAsDataURL在Firefox7.0下无法预览本地图片的解决方法
2013/11/15 Javascript
js日期对象兼容性的处理方法
2014/01/28 Javascript
js控制浏览器全屏示例代码
2014/02/20 Javascript
Node.js + Redis Sorted Set实现任务队列
2016/09/19 Javascript
js控制div层的叠加简单方法
2016/10/15 Javascript
JavaScript中浅讲ajax图文详解
2016/11/11 Javascript
JS+canvas实现的五子棋游戏【人机大战版】
2017/07/19 Javascript
angular第三方包开发整理(小结)
2018/04/19 Javascript
vue-cli3.0 特性解读
2018/04/22 Javascript
详解vue 图片上传功能
2019/04/30 Javascript
JS实现简单日历特效
2020/01/03 Javascript
从0搭建vue-cli4脚手架
2020/06/17 Javascript
[56:42]完美世界DOTA2联赛循环赛 Matador vs Forest 第二场 11.06
2020/11/06 DOTA
使用Python中的线程进行网络编程的入门教程
2015/04/15 Python
Python使用CMD模块更优雅的运行脚本
2015/05/11 Python
Python3.7 新特性之dataclass装饰器
2019/05/27 Python
python使用ctypes调用扩展模块的实例方法
2020/01/28 Python
Python使用for生成列表实现过程解析
2020/09/22 Python
python爬虫---requests库的用法详解
2020/09/28 Python
matplotlib绘制正余弦曲线图的实现
2021/02/22 Python
css3气泡 css3关键帧动画创建的动态通知气泡
2013/02/26 HTML / CSS
美国知名的时尚购物网站:Anthropologie
2016/12/22 全球购物
意大利火车票和铁路通行证专家:ItaliaRail
2019/01/22 全球购物
音乐表演专业毕业生求职信
2013/10/14 职场文书
网页美工求职信
2014/02/15 职场文书
党的群众路线教育实践活动总结报告
2014/04/28 职场文书
python析构函数用法及注意事项
2021/06/22 Python
详解redis在微服务领域的贡献
2021/10/16 Redis